Check Your CSS for Conflicting Styles

Start by inspecting your CSS rules that target your mobile menu. Use browser developer tools to identify any conflicting styles, like ‘display: none’ accidentally overriding ‘display: block’ or ‘visibility: hidden’ that hides menu items. I once spent hours working on a client’s site, and it turned out a rogue CSS file from a plugin was hiding our menu on mobile devices. Removing or overriding that CSS fixed the responsiveness instantly and increased user engagement.

Implement Responsive JavaScript Functions

Next, ensure your menu toggle scripts work smoothly across all devices. Test your hamburger icon and submenu toggles. Use plain JavaScript or jQuery to check if event listeners are properly attached and don’t conflict with other scripts. For example, I once added a custom toggle function, but it didn’t fire on certain mobile browsers because I forgot to use event delegation. Correcting this prevented missed clicks, making navigation seamless and reducing bounce rates.

Test Across Devices and Use Reliable Tools

Finally, always test your mobile menu using multiple devices and emulators. Tools like BrowserStack or Chrome’s device toolbar simulate different screen sizes and OS behaviors. I recommend performing real-device testing, especially on older smartphones or tablets, to catch subtle usability issues. One time, I discovered a menu glitch on a budget Android device that I couldn’t replicate on my newer iPhone, prompting me to implement a fallback style or script. These tests ensure your fix holds true universally and keeps visitors engaged.
